Concrete leveling services involve the process of restoring the surface of uneven or sunken concrete slabs to a flat, stable condition. When concrete slabs develop dips, cracks, or unevenness over time, professional contractors typically use specialized equipment to lift and level the affected areas. This process often includes injecting a mixture of materials beneath the slab to raise it back to its proper position, reducing the need for complete replacement. The goal is to improve the appearance and functionality of the concrete surface, ensuring it remains safe and usable.
One of the primary issues concrete leveling addresses is the formation of uneven surfaces, which can create tripping hazards and hinder the safe use of walkways, driveways, and patios. Additionally, sunken or settled concrete can cause drainage problems, leading to water pooling and potential damage to the property’s foundation or landscaping. By leveling these surfaces, property owners can prevent further deterioration, reduce maintenance costs, and improve the overall safety and usability of outdoor spaces.

Cost Range - Concrete leveling services typically cost between $500 and $2,500 depending on the size and extent of the area. For example, small driveways may be closer to $500, while larger slabs can reach around $2,000 or more.
Factors Influencing Cost - The overall price varies based on the severity of the unevenness, accessibility, and the type of leveling method used. Minor adjustments may cost less, while extensive repairs can increase expenses significantly.
Average Pricing - On average, homeowners in Parker, CO, can expect to pay approximately $1,200 for basic concrete leveling projects. Larger or more complex jobs tend to be on the higher end of the cost spectrum.
Additional Expenses - Costs may also include preparation work, surface repairs, or additional materials, which can add a few hundred dollars to the total. Local service providers can provide estimates tailored to specific project need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ete leveling? Concrete leveling involves raising and stabilizing s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ore a smooth, level surface.
How do professionals perform concrete leveling? Local service providers typically use specialized equipment and materials to lift and fill low spots in concrete surfaces.
Is concrete leveling suitable for all types of concrete slabs? It is commonly used for driveways, sidewalks, patios, and other flat concrete surfaces that have settled or shifted over time.
How long does concrete leveling typically take? The process usually takes a few hours, depending on the size and extent of the area to be leveled.
What are the benefits of choosing concrete leveling services? Concrete leveling can improve safety, enhance appearance, and help prevent further damage to the affected concrete surfaces.
Benefits of Concrete Leveling - Proper leveling can improve the safety and appearance of walkways, driveways, and patios. It helps prevent further damage caused by uneven surfaces.
Methods of Concrete Leveling - Local service providers often use techniques like mudjacking or foam injection to lift and stabilize settled concrete.
Signs You Need Concrete Leveling - Cracks, uneven surfaces, or water pooling are common indicators that a property may benefit from leveling services.
